Hayden realises step forward won't be easy

2010-08-11 15:00:00

Nicky Hayden isn't having his best season in MotoGP this year. The 2006 World Champion has so far only been able to finish as 'best of the rest' as he finished fourth on four occasions this season. Taking another step forward won't be easy though the rider from the United States realises.

No plans to change front wing says Newey

2010-08-11 12:54:00

The Red Bull Racing team has no plans to change its controversal front wing according to the team’s technical director Adrian Newey. According to Newey the FIA has checked the team’s front wing and declared it completely legal.

Lorenzo targets first podium finish at Brno

2010-08-11 12:00:00

Championship leader Jorge Lorenzo is travelling to the Czech Republic this week for round 10 in the 2010 MotoGP world championship season. The Czech Grand Prix is one of the races where Lorenzo never had the honour to visit the podium. And thus a podium finish will be the Yamaha rider's main target this weekend.

McLaren to open showroom in London

2010-08-11 07:58:00

McLaren automotive announced that it will open a showroom for McLaren London in the stunning landmark location, One Hyde Park. Situated at the top of Sloane Street in the heart of Knightsbridge, between Harvey Nichols and Harrods. McLaren London will be positioned on the ground floor of pavilion B, the largest of three retail spaces.

Sistos joins West-Tec in National Class

2010-08-11 07:07:00

Motul Team West-Tec will return to British F3 at Silverstone this weekend with young Mexican Juan Carlos Sistos taking the wheel of one of the team’s National Class Dallara F307s. Despite being just 18, Juan Carlos has experience in both the Euroseries 3000 and European Open F3 championships, as well as back home in the Americas.

Pedrosa hoping to add another win at Brno

2010-08-11 06:39:00

Following a three-week break Dani Pedrosa is looking forward to get back on the bike again as the MotoGP circus is travelling to the Czech Republic. Pedrosa is in second position in the championship standings but the gap between him and championship leader Lorenzo should worry the Spaniard. The only thing Pedrosa will be aiming for this weekend is a victory at Brno.
